An entire ping-pong ball does not experience Brownian motion. Its molecules do, but you cannot see them with the unaided eye.

What is browniamotion and where you can find examples of brownianmotion?

Brownian motion is the random movement of particles suspended in a fluid as they collide with other particles. A common example is the movement of pollen grains in water. You can observe Brownian motion in action by observing the random movement of tiny particles under a microscope.


What is the type of erractic motion seen in dust particles suspended in water?

The erratic motion seen in dust particles suspended in water is called Brownian motion. This motion is caused by the random collision of water molecules with the dust particles, leading to their continuous and irregular movement.
